Class 1 Truck Driver Position Available

If you’re an experienced truck driver in Victoria, BC, we want to hear from you. We are an established and growing excavation company based on the Saanich Peninsula. We love to work hard, have fun and we’re passionate about what we do. We are proud of our great reputation and want to expand our team with people who can help us continue to build on that.

The ideal candidate:

  • Holds a class 1 license
  • Is a problem solver and able to work unsupervised at times
  • Has some experience operating a truck and pup
  • Can operate excavator and self-load
  • A long-term outlook and desire to grow with the company
 

Here’s what you can expect:

  • Industry leading wages
  • Extended benefits after three months
  • Well maintained, late-model equipment
  • Company swag
  • A great work environment where you are appreciated
